2026 NFL Draft: Top 100 prospects
If you’re in the content game and want to specialize in the NFL Draft, preparing for it is a year-round process. Beginning building your board out over the summer allows you to watch as many prospects as possible, as well as giving you a better understanding of how a player’s game has developed over the course of multiple seasons.

Dallas has been connected to several trade pieces. ESPN’s Matt Bowen and Jeremy Fowler named the Cowboys as potential fits for Saints CB Alontae Taylor, Bengals LB Logan Wilson, Titans EDGE Arden Key, Falcons EDGE Arnold Ebiketie and Texans LB Christian Harris.
